Output 6a334902c210970763fca3e8891cb93b9afdedc306913a053dfb85a0eb571aa2:3

value
5124368
script pubkey
OP_0 OP_PUSHBYTES_20 839af2f1890f8d3f515ba760ff2b9a48e40b9e38
address
bc1qswd09uvfp7xn752m5as072u6frjqh83cvcw04y
transaction
6a334902c210970763fca3e8891cb93b9afdedc306913a053dfb85a0eb571aa2
spent
true